Grilled Spicy Squid

Tender squid marinated in a spicy sauce and grilled to perfection. This dish is bursting with flavor and a perfect choice for seafood lovers.

Main Dish
Easy 40 min 250 cal
Steps

1. Clean the squid by removing the head, tentacles, and innards. Rinse under cold water and pat dry with a paper towel. 2. In a bowl, combine soy sauce, honey, sriracha sauce, lime juice, minced garlic, grated ginger, salt, and pepper. 3. Add the squid to the marinade and let it sit for at least 30 minutes. 4. Preheat the grill to medium-high heat. 5. Place the squid on the grill and cook for 2-3 minutes per side or until it is cooked through and has grill marks. 6. Remove the squid from the grill and let it rest for a few minutes. 7. Serve the grilled squid garnished with fresh cilantro.

Ingredients

- 200g squid - 2 tablespoons soy sauce - 1 tablespoon honey - 1 tablespoon sriracha sauce - 1 tablespoon lime juice - 1 clove garlic, minced - 1 teaspoon ginger, grated - Salt and pepper to taste - Fresh cilantro, for garnish
